Misconception 3: LASIK Is Always a Long-term Option


While LASIK is an effective treatment for remedying vision, it's a common misconception that the results are always long-term. Your eyes can change as you age, which could bring about changes in your vision. Factors like presbyopia, cataracts, or various other age-related changes can still impact your sight even after LASIK. Numerous individuals take pleasure in clear vision for several years, however some might need glasses or get in touches with once more later on. It is essential to have practical expectations and understand that LASIK can considerably improve vision but does not guarantee long-lasting outcomes. Normal eye check-ups can assist check any type of changes, ensuring you remain informed about your vision health and wellness. Misconception 4: LASIK Surgical Procedure Is Exceptionally Uncomfortable


One common mistaken belief about LASIK surgical treatment is that it's extremely painful, yet that's far from the truth. Most individuals report only mild discomfort during the treatment. Your surgeon will use numbing eye drops to ensure your eyes fit throughout the process. You might feel some stress and a small feeling, yet it's commonly quick and convenient. After the surgical procedure, any kind of pain is typically mild and can be quickly minimized with over-the-counter painkiller. Many people describe the experience as being much less unpleasant than they anticipated. As a matter of fact, a lot of people are stunned at how fast and very easy the treatment is, often returning to their daily activities shortly after.

Misconception 6: LASIK Is a Quick Fix Without Dangers


Many individuals wrongly believe that LASIK is a basic, quick fix for vision issues with no affiliated dangers. While it holds true that LASIK can drastically improve your vision, it's necessary to recognize that it's not without its possible problems. Like any kind of surgery, it carries threats, consisting of completely dry eyes, glow, halos, and, in rare instances, vision loss. You need to weigh these dangers against the benefits carefully. It's additionally vital to keep in mind that LASIK isn't ideal for everyone. Elements like your eye health and wellness, prescription stability, and age play significant duties in establishing your candidateship.

Myth 7: You Don't Required a Thorough Evaluation Before LASIK


An extensive analysis prior to LASIK is crucial to make certain the procedure is right for you. Many individuals believe they can avoid this step, but that's a misconception. Throughout the examination, your eye cosmetic surgeon evaluates your vision, gauges the density of your cornea, and checks for any type of hidden health and wellness problems that could influence the result. This detailed assessment helps identify if you're a suitable candidate for LASIK and details any prospective risks. Missing the evaluation could bring about complications or unacceptable outcomes, leaving you with even more troubles than solutions.
